    What is Dr. Dudley Dupuy's specialty?

    Dr. Dupuy is a Anatomic Pathologist near Fredericksburg, VA. A pathologist specializes in understanding the causes and nature of diseases, playing a key role in diagnosis, prognosis, and treatment through laboratory-based insights from biological, chemical, and physical sciences. They analyze information gathered from microscopic examinations of tissue specimens, cells, and body fluids, as well as from clinical laboratory tests on body fluids and secretions, to diagnose, exclude, or monitor disease.     Is this Dr. Dudley Dupuy aff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Dupuy is affiliated with Mary Washington Hospital, Stafford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
